While charisma elevates your persona as a leader, it’s your ability to listen consciously,

and authentically speak the truth that will distinguish you.

Insight #1

Insight #2

Before you decide to see yourself and others from a different lens, you have to first accept

the psychological barriers that are keeping you stuck.

Insight #3

If you notice a change in the behavior of those you lead, you’re likely enhancing

your own sense of awareness.

Insight #4

Be aware of external triggers - for that’s what will throw you off your game. Pause, take a deep breath, and be deliberate in

how you respond to others.
